Explanations of above pictures.

1. This is the way the combs should be set up to begin lashing on the fiber.

2. View of the Stationary comb with fiber lashed on.

3. View of the way the comb should be turned to begin combing.

4. Shows the direction the moveable comb should be in for combing. This also shows the first stage of the transfer from the moveable comb to the stationary comb. You will be combing towards the "C" clamp.

5. This shows where the comb will end up in the fiber transfer. When you are at this stage, pull back on the comb and some fiber will transfer to the stationary comb. Repeat until no more fiber will transfer.

6. View of grasping the fiber to pull through the diz. Hold the fiber with one hand, put a crochet hook through the appropriate hole in the diz and pull the fiber through.

7. View of the fiber in place in the diz. Now, begin dizzing. It is the same thing you do on your wheel or spindle when spinning - drafting!
